Siri adds words to my text when driving

Every time I try to leave a message on my 2024 Lexus Siri adds words in front of my text, she always starts with what would you like? Then continues with what I’ve said! I have updated my iPhone went to the dearest Lexus and it’s still the same! I don’t know what else to do. I even went to Verizon to possibly get the newest phone. The salesman said he doesn’t think that will solve it either! HELP!

Try deleting your iPhone from your Lexus. You are probably paired to it via Bluetooth. Once your iPhone has been deleted from your Lexus then add it back again via CarPlay (if you use it) or Bluetooth. See whether that resolves the issue.
